To determine which of the compounds is most basic, we need to analyze the nitrogen atoms in each structure and their availability to donate a lone pair of electrons.
The basicity of nitrogen-containing compounds depends on the availability of the lone pair on nitrogen. Nitrogen atoms in aromatic systems, such as pyridine or quinoline derivatives, have lone pairs that participate in resonance, which can reduce their availability for protonation. Nitrogens that are less involved in resonance and conjugation will tend to be more basic.

Which of the following is superoxide?
  • a)
    K2O
  • b)
    Na2O
  • c)
    MgO
  • d)
    KO2
Correct answer is option 'D'. Can you explain this answer?

Vivek Khatri answered
In the superoxide of the element, the oxygen’s oxidation state is given by -1/2. In peroxides, the oxidation state of oxygen is -1 as in case of hydrogen peroxide. The oxygen’s oxidation state in KO2 is -1/2.

The zero magnetic moment of octahedral K2NiF6 is due to
  • a)
    Low spin d6Ni(IV) complex
  • b)
    Low spin d8Ni(IV) complex
  • c)
    High spin d8Ni(IV) complex
  • d)
    High spin d6Ni(IV) complex
Correct answer is option 'A'. Can you explain this answer?

A low spin complex is formed when the ligands are of strong field strength whereas high spin is characterised by weak field strength.
In K2NiF6 , Ni is in +4 oxidation state with d6 electronic configuration.Here fluoride acts as a strong field ligand resulting in low spin complex.
In a strong field, all of the electrons in d6 are paired up, leaving zero unpaired electrons, corresponding to a zero magnetic moment.
Note: When metal is in +4 oxidation state all ligands act as strong field ligands.
